Output 07cc9672b59405ea132a4ef56d1ea3343507b0c65068f8e864c7887a5d1cb10e:189

value
132268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7314386e8a1d22bfa41fc517bb62731f8977281a OP_EQUAL
address
3CBVrYZ3PjAYzx6Q88G2d12eeS2BCFQ2Vo
transaction
07cc9672b59405ea132a4ef56d1ea3343507b0c65068f8e864c7887a5d1cb10e
confirmations
137962
spent
true